Entry-Level Career Progression
This comparison is typical for early career moves or first promotions. At this salary range, most of your income is taxed at the basic rate (20%), so you keep a higher percentage of any raise.
- Negotiate hard - you keep ~70-80% of any increase at this level
- Consider employers offering good pension matching (often worth more than small salary differences)
- Look for roles with clear progression paths to higher bands
- Factor in benefits like free lunches, gym memberships, or transport subsidies

Comparison Results
| Metric | £11,048 | £18,680 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£11,048 | £18,680 | £7,632 |
| Income Tax | £0 | £1,222 | £1,222 |
| National Insurance | £0 | £489 | £489 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£11,048 | £16,969 | £5,921 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£921 | £1,414 | £493 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 0.0% | 9.2% | 9.2% |
